We help our fellow Americans
During our most recent fiscal year, 155 semi-loads filled with clothing, blankets, medical supplies, food and other needed items were distributed to locations here in the USA.
- Native American Indian Reservations
- Texas-Mexico Border Missions
- Poverty in the Appalachians
- Several food pantries, homeless shelters and veterans facilities
